Loki: The Elusive Assassin
Loki, a formidable Jungler in Smite 2, presents a unique challenge to opponents due to his exceptional mobility and burst damage. His unpredictable nature keeps enemies constantly on edge.
Behind You: Amplified Backstabbing
Loki's passive, "Behind You," significantly boosts his damage when attacking from behind (115% increase). This simple yet potent ability becomes increasingly impactful as the match progresses.
Maximizing Behind You
Positioning for back attacks requires strategic use of Loki's other abilities, as discussed below. The Blink Rune active item can also provide a quick way to get behind enemies, but its long cooldown necessitates careful consideration.
Vanish: The Art of Disappearance
Loki's "Vanish" ability renders him invisible, granting a 35% movement speed bonus. While damage temporarily reveals him, only crowd control (CC) abilities or entering enemy defensive zones (like Towers) fully expose him. This ability also enhances his next attack, inflicting a damage-over-time (DoT) effect. The four-second invisibility duration and 15-second cooldown are further enhanced by the fact that eliminating an enemy God resets the cooldown.
Aspect of Concealment: Teamwork or Solo Prowess?
Loki's God Aspect, "Aspect of Concealment," significantly alters Vanish. Instead of increased damage, it cloaks both Loki and his nearest ally. The choice between this aspect and the standard DoT effect depends on play style and team coordination. While beneficial for coordinated teams, solo players might prefer the DoT for increased damage output.

Agonizing Visions: Blinding Assault
"Agonizing Visions" is an area-of-effect (AoE) ability that repeatedly damages enemies within its range while simultaneously blinding them. Crucially, Loki's passive still functions on blinded targets, regardless of attack direction.
Optimizing Agonizing Visions
This ability is highly effective against both minion waves and enemy Gods. The blinding effect, coupled with the synergy with Loki's passive, makes it a powerful opener in engagements. A typical combat sequence might be: Agonizing Visions > Vanish > Basic Attacks.
Flurry Strike: Ranged Slow and Damage
"Flurry Strike" unleashes repeated damage in a cone, with the final hit dealing increased damage and each hit applying a slow effect. This ability benefits from Loki's passive damage increase.
Effective Flurry Strike Usage
This AoE attack excels against minion groups and enemy Gods. The slow effect helps prevent escapes and provides a ranged option for engaging out-of-reach targets.
Assassinate: The Ultimate Ambush
Loki's ultimate, "Assassinate," teleports him to an enemy, delivering two devastating attacks. The first attack cripples, and the second stuns, virtually guaranteeing a successful ambush.
Mastering Assassinate
This ability is perfect for closing the distance unexpectedly and securing kills. Aiming for a back attack maximizes damage output.
